THORN CLARKE
Thorn-Clarke has a strong belief in the age old saying “you can't make good wine from bad grapes” and to this we owe a lot of our success. In the late 1980's, governments were sponsoring growers to pull vines in an attempt to overcome an oversupply in the industry. Against trend, David Clarke, a geologist by training set about testing soils and buying land (at one time under car headlights to avoid local farmer suspicion) with the intention of establishing his own vineyards in the Barossa. Developing a great understanding for the diversity of the Barossa, David purchased land in two sections of the Eden Valley and two in the Barossa Valley. The Eden Valley has since become synonymous with high quality white wines and the Barossa with high quality reds.
Derek Fitzgerald
Having originally gained a degree in Chemical Engineering from the Sydney University, Derek decided his talent would be better used making wine. As a result he completed a Graduate Diploma in Wine Making at Adelaide University.
Since his winemaking studies, Derek has worked in various wine regions - including the Hunter Valley, Franklin River, and Langhorn Creek. These experiences have given him the opportunity to produce a variety of styles from cool and warm climate viticultural regions. Derek's winemaking ability has won him several trophies at wine shows - including 'Best White of Show' at the 2002 Royal Sydney Wines Show.
